How Fast Response Times Minimise Traffic Disruptions & Risks

Nobody likes a traffic jam, especially when you’re already running late. When a car breaks down in the middle of a busy intersection, everyone behind is going to slam on their brakes. This can escalate into a hazardous situation quickly. Fast response times not only help the person in distress but also keep the traffic flowing and minimise the risks of secondary accidents. By swiftly moving the impaired vehicle out of the way, it decreases the chance of further incidents, effectively keeping everyone safer.

The Role of Technology in Improving Roadside Assistance Speed

Technology has been a game-changer when it comes to expediting emergency roadside assistance. GPS systems enable service providers to find you more quickly. Real-time tracking helps you know how far away help is, and smartphone apps can even give you an estimated time of arrival. This technological evolution ensures that help gets to you as fast as possible, making the ordeal a little less stressful. The Cost of Delay in Emergency Response Times

Time is money, as they say, and in a roadside emergency, the longer you wait, the more you may end up paying. A delayed response can result in more severe mechanical damage to your vehicle, higher towing costs and even additional medical expenses if you’re injured. The financial burden can add up quickly, not to mention the personal and professional setbacks you might experience.
